Explain the concept of diversity in recommender systems.

Recommender Systems Questions Medium



80 Short 80 Medium 24 Long Answer Questions Question Index

Explain the concept of diversity in recommender systems.

Diversity in recommender systems refers to the extent to which the system recommends a variety of items to users, rather than just focusing on popular or similar items. It aims to provide users with a diverse set of recommendations that cater to their different preferences and interests.

There are several reasons why diversity is important in recommender systems. Firstly, it helps to avoid the problem of "filter bubbles" or "echo chambers," where users are only exposed to a narrow range of items that align with their existing preferences. By recommending diverse items, recommender systems can introduce users to new and unexpected options, thereby broadening their horizons and exposing them to different perspectives.

Secondly, diversity can enhance user satisfaction and engagement. Recommending a diverse set of items increases the chances of finding something that resonates with the user's current needs or interests. This can lead to a more personalized and enjoyable user experience, as users are more likely to discover items that they find valuable or interesting.

Furthermore, diversity can also have positive effects on the overall ecosystem. By promoting a wide range of items, recommender systems can help smaller or niche items gain visibility and exposure, leading to a more balanced and inclusive marketplace. This can benefit both users and item providers, as it encourages innovation and supports a diverse range of products or services.

To achieve diversity, recommender systems employ various techniques. One common approach is to incorporate diversity as an explicit objective in the recommendation algorithm. This can be done by considering diversity metrics, such as coverage, novelty, or serendipity, alongside traditional relevance metrics. Another approach is to diversify the recommendation list by incorporating different types of recommendation strategies, such as content-based, collaborative filtering, or hybrid approaches.

Overall, diversity in recommender systems plays a crucial role in providing users with a more personalized, engaging, and inclusive recommendation experience. By recommending a diverse set of items, these systems can help users discover new options, avoid information bubbles, and contribute to a more balanced marketplace.